Real Estate Intervention Season 4 Episode 11: "Cashing In On a Capitol Investment"

In this captivating episode of Real Estate Intervention, titled "Cashing In On a Capitol Investment," viewers are introduced to a family who has found themselves in a precarious situation due to a high-stakes real estate investment. With emotions running high and financial pressures mounting, our expert real estate team steps in to provide guidance and salvage what remains of their investment.

The episode begins with an introduction to the Parker family, a seemingly average American family residing in the heart of Washington, D.C. After inheriting a property near Capitol Hill, they made the bold decision to transform it into a lucrative rental property and capitalize on the prime location. However, despite their initial enthusiasm and high expectations, the family soon finds themselves facing unforeseen challenges that put their financial stability at risk.

As the episode unfolds, viewers witness the unravelling of the Parker family's real estate dream. Misguided by their lack of experience and overwhelmed by the complexities of property management, they find themselves dealing with troublesome tenants, costly repairs, and a slew of unforeseen legal issues. Desperate for a resolution and fearing the loss of their investment, the family decides to seek the help of the Real Estate Intervention team.

Led by our experienced host, real estate expert, and mediator, the team swoops in to assess the situation. Throughout the episode, they meticulously analyze the property, review the family's financial records, and, most importantly, listen to their challenges and concerns. With a compassionate approach, they acknowledge the family's frustration and make it their mission to determine the best course of action.

The Real Estate Intervention team quickly identifies various issues that contributed to the Parker family's struggles. They discover significant deficiencies in property management, with inadequate record-keeping and a lack of understanding of local rental laws. To make matters worse, it becomes evident that the property requires extensive repairs and upgrades to attract desirable tenants in the competitive Washington, D.C. market.

Armed with these findings, the team devises a comprehensive plan to turn the family's investment around. They enlist the help of a team of trusted contractors to ensure the property is brought up to code and landscaped to maximize curb appeal. Simultaneously, they assist the Parkers in navigating the legal complexities involved in dealing with problematic tenants and develop a strategy to attract responsible, long-term renters.
